How do you handle clients who prefer to communicate through external channels like email or phone, rather than using Upwork's messaging system? Any tips for ensuring a smooth and secure transition while still complying with Upwork's policies?

Sep 1, 2023 11:01:52 PM Edited Sep 2, 2023 05:08:15 AM by Elisa B
Do NOT talk to any client outside of the platform BEFORE a contract is in place! Afterwards you can share your email, Skype address, etc., but not before.
Telegram means SCAM 99.99% of the times, and the same goes with typing.
